The range of the scooter refers to how significantly it may go before you need to charge it. If you propose to utilize the scooter for commuting, compare this number to your commute distance. Will the scooter get you there and back again on the single charge?

The legislation is otherwise rather clear: no e-scooting allowed. Should you be stopped by police, you could possibly receive a £300 mounted penalty observe, plus 6 points on your driving licence (in case you have just one)�?and although it might sound shocking thinking of how many e-scooters you see in a standard city, that does occur. Last summer months, police in London stopped over a hundred e-scooter riders over a single weekend.
